If you are a smoker, consider quitting. Although most people know it damages the lungs and heart, most don’t know that their eyes will suffer too. Long-term smokers tend to develop eye problems. Stopping now helps lower your risk of optic nerve damage and cataracts.

Saline Solution

Always have some saline solution handy around the home. Most people do not wear goggles while spraying chemicals in their own homes. If anything gets in your eyes, use the saline solution to rinse it out.

If your eyelids are inflamed from oil, oils or debris are causing eyelid inflammation, use a solution to clean them. This is a mild soapy treatment foams up and traps loose particles or flakes from dry skin then removes it. Use this scrub when you have irritated eyes or as a preventative measure.
